The Nursing Home Administrator Licensing Act requires that each licensee requesting an active renewal complete 40 hours of NHAP-approved continuing education (CE) courses, of which 10 hours shall be in the area of aging or patient care. Applicants may qualify for the nursing home administrator examination if they have received a Master's degree in a healthcare related field and the Master's degree curriculum required an internship of at least 480-hours.
